The Rainshadow Orphans
The first novel in a dazzling anime-inspired fantasy series, set within a mythical archipelago brimming with dragons and Sun Spirits, high-tech hackers and bubble tea.

Life is hard for the inhabitants of Rainshadow City, a place where poverty and corruption are rife and where they are terrorised by an underground criminal organisation known as the Lucky Crows.
Toshiko, Jun and Mei Kawakami are a family, bonded through loyalty if not blood. They live outside the city's increasingly corrupt law and are seeking revenge on the Lucky Crows for the murder of their beloved โauntโ Reiko.ย
When Toshiko steals a dragon pearl from the leader of the Crows, it sets them all on a thrilling path which will determine the future of Rainshadow City. Tightly set across two days and peopled with unforgettable characters,ย The Rainshadow Orphansย blends the anime fantasy of works from Studio Ghibli and Pokรฉmonย and the science fiction of revolutionary cyberpunk likeย Akiraย to explore what it means to stand up to corruption and take charge of destiny.

About the Author
Naomi Ishiguroย was born in London, in 1992.ย Her debut novel,ย Common Ground,ย was published by Tinder Press in the spring of 2021, and her collection of stories, titledย Escape Routes, was published inย the spring of 2020 (also by Tinder Press).ย She's a graduate of the University of East Anglia's MFA Creative Writing Programme, and has worked as both a secondary school English teacher and a freelance creative writing teacher. She also spent a lovely two years in her early 20s working as a bookseller andย bibliotherapistย at Mr B's Emporium of Reading Delights in Bath.
